A couple of years ago I made a huge set of monsters called the 'Icicles'. When I'd finished the set contained over 100 cards, and 7 different sub-archetypes. I really enjoyed making them, and the end products were pretty good. But they lacked 1 thing - playability. They didn't have the flexibility of the metagame archetypes like blackwings, six samurai and glad beasts. So I've decided to make a new ice-based archetype, where I can re-use some of my old concepts but at the same time use brand new pictures and concepts to hopefully create a working version of the Icicles.

I am calling this new archetypes the Renastirians - and amalgamation of the Latin words for 'rebirth' and 'icicle'. Their backstory is that they're a powerful race controlling the arctic tundra, descended from the original Icicle monsters. Although they are now a lot more disciplined, humanoid and imperial, they still retain a little of the original spirit of the Icicles within them - visible in such cards as the Renastirian Beast Meh-Teh and the Renastirian Spirit Mage.

EDIT: Added 6 new cards to the archetype - Renastirian Eldar Mage, Renastirian Summoner Mage and Renastirian Soldier Defensor, plus 3 new synchros: the Renastirian Ancient Guardian, Renastirian Storm Dragon and Renastirian Ancient Megashark.

As you might notice these cards have a playing style dependent on sending renastirian monsters to the Graveyard, where they use their effects or are used to power up other renastirian monsters. This makes some of the monsters quite powerful, so one thing I definitely do need people to comment on is their power - are these first 6 Renastirians overpowered or not?
